Trump Holds Talks with Emir of Qatar Regarding U.S.-Iran Tensions
Former U.S. President Donald Trump met with the Emir of Qatar to discuss de-escalating tensions between Washington and Tehran.
According to a report by Matichon Online published on August 5, 2026, former U.S. President Donald Trump held discussions with the Emir of Qatar. The primary focus of the meeting was to address the ongoing geopolitical friction between Washington and Tehran, with the stated goal of achieving a sustainable resolution to the conflict.
For travelers and residents in Thailand, this diplomatic development is significant primarily due to the potential impact on global stability and energy markets. While the meeting highlights an active effort to reduce regional tensions, the specific mechanisms of the proposed deal remain undisclosed.
It is important to note that this report covers a high-level diplomatic engagement involving a former U.S. official. As of now, the long-term effectiveness of these talks and whether they will lead to a formal, lasting agreement between the United States and Iran remains to be confirmed. Observers are waiting for further details from official diplomatic channels to understand the concrete outcomes of this discussion.
